What is v?<br> -15V-40 = 23-8V
Andrew [12]

Answer:

V = -9

Step-by-step explanation:

-15V - 40 = 23 - 8V

The objective is to get V alone. To do this, first subtract -15V from both sides. Since -15V is a negative, subtracting it will be adding a positive.

-40 = 23 + 7V

Now that there is only one term with the variable V, subtract 23 from both sides.

-63 = 7V

Finally, divide both sides by 7 to get V completely isolated.

-9 = V.

The final answer is V = -9.
